5.0 out of 5 stars Excellent Album, creative band., 10 April 2007
By T. A. Wood "tdoubleyou" (London, UK) - See all my reviews
(REAL NAME)   
This is a truly great album. I own Print Is Dead Vol. 1 and bought this on the strength of seeing them perform the album live in Camden. I had never really listened to them before, and thought that there previous work was a bit too intense (in hindsight I'm sure I'll go away and regret that comment).

This album is superb from start to finish, it contains elements of sheer heavy rock, with even some catchy riffs and melodies. Although one track sounds suspiciously like the Queens Of The Stone Age, the album is a wonder.

It doesn't even last long enough, by the closing moments of the final track you know you've listened to something epic approximating elements of The Mars Volta and Oceansize, equally dreamy, yet as intense and occasionally proggy as TMV.

I agree with the previous reviewer, this is a great sign of some fantastic music coming out of Britain today.

5.0 out of 5 stars They Came From The Sun..., 4 April 2007
By A "new_noise" (North Wales, UK) - See all my reviews
I know this is yet another 5 star review of an album, but prior to this album i wasn't a major YCNIM fan, but this album is honestly brilliant. Overall alot more accessible than 'Ignoto' and 'All Roads to Fault' and minus the album fillers.

Pretty much every song on this album is fantastic, the first half of the album being near flawless and only at the end may the songs seem to drag slightly. They show off a musical diversity and technique which is fresh and ace to listen too. Think of Mars Volta with more rock, riffs and less Ambiguity.

New comers to YCNIM should also find this album a good listen and perhaps the best place to start with the bands catalogue as some of thier other music can seem a bit hard to take in at first. The vocals fit brilliantly within the music and the sound of the band is brilliantly original

Its wicked to see proof that thier are British Bands out there doing somethin different from the usual Trendy indie scene we're subjected too. This album proves that YCNIM are a band to be watched closely, as they're fast becoming an amazing band.

5.0 out of 5 stars Excellent, 15 Dec 2007
By P. J. Wyatt (Truro, Cornwall, UK) - See all my reviews
(REAL NAME)   
A truly excellent album - most likely one of the best released in 2007. Every song quickly becomes, despite some not being immediate, a favourite. The complexity of Translate, the thrill of Understand. Brilliant stuff. The only disappointment is that this is their last, having broken up a few months after the CD's release.
